Dimensions

In "Critias" it is said that the capital city of Atlanteans is surrounded by a plain 2,000 x 3,000 Stades (approximately 370 x 550 km). As we have already said, proponents of various hypotheses requiring some adjustment of Plato's data to suit the existing convenient sites, are fond of using the assertion of a numerical mistake consisting in the multiplication of numerals by ten, not only as regards the time, but also the dimensions of the plain. That is why everything we said above about such a method of interpreting Plato being unable to stand up to criticism from the viewpoint of logic, is applicable to these figures, too.
